Glass Isn't A Liquid

There's a common misconception (I just saw it in a book by Bill Bryson, for crying out loud) that glass is a fluid, or a liquid. People claim that old windows will be thicker on the bottom, because the glass has flowed downward. They do not seem to realize that if glass hundreds of years old flows down, then glass over a thousand years old would have large gaps in it. This is not the case.

In fact, old glass has a thicker end because of the way glass was made in the past; glass wasn't quite flat, so there had to be a thicker end, and sometimes, that end was on the bottom.

TF2 Updates #2 Medic Update

The second best update of TF2 is the first one, The Medic Update. At the time, they just called it The Goldrush Update, but I think the medic part of it is more significant.

The new items for the medic, especially the Blutsauger and Ubersaw, really transform the class. The Blutsauger gives the medic a great escape method, allowing him to run backwards, firing wildly at his pursuers, hopefully draining enough health from his opponents to save himself. The Ubersaw, while used rarely, can be fantastic when it comes up. When a Spy crops up, medics instantly pull out their saws and turn into vicious hunting wolves.

Personally, I like to even sneak up on people in a melee and give them a couple taps, but that strategy isn't very consistent. Heavies don't like to turn their heads, but if they do, they melt you really quickly.

I'm also giving extra credit to the Medic Update for being the first of the major updates, thereby setting the template that would largely be followed by the later ones.
